According to at least one embodiment, a system for mapping a mesh network is provided. The system includes a memory and at least one processor coupled to the memory. The at least one processor is configured to receive at least one network data packet from at least one network device in the mesh network; build a map of the mesh network including a representation of the at least one network device using information contained in the at least one network data packet; and display the map on a user interface. In some embodiments, the at least one network includes a plurality of network devices.

A system for mapping a mesh network, the system comprising: a memory; and at least one processor coupled to the memory and configured to: receive at least one network data packet from at least one network device in the mesh network, the at least one network data packet including information descriptive of a connection strength that includes a measured signal strength of a wireless received signal between the at least one network device and one or more other network devices in the mesh network; build a map of the mesh network including a representation of the at least one network device using the signal strength information contained in the at least one network data packet; display the map on a user interface, including a representation of the signal strength between the at least one network device and the one or more other network devices in the mesh network; log the at least one network data packet; detect, by analyzing information contained in the at least one network data packet, a change in the mesh network; and issue an alert in response to the change. 2. The system according to claim 1 , further comprising the at least one network device configured to: create the at least one network data packet, the at least one network data packet storing information descriptive of connection strength of the at least one network device; and send the at least one network data packet to a coordinator. 3. The system according to claim 1 , wherein the at least one processor is further configured to: request a reconfiguration of the mesh network. 4. The system according to claim 1 , wherein the at least one processor is further configured to: determine, by analyzing information contained in the at least one network data packet, that an overloaded router is in the mesh network; and redirect at least one end device from the overloaded router to at least one other router. 5. The system according to claim 1 , wherein the at least one processor is further configured to display identifiers to differentiate between routers, coordinators, and end devices on the map. 6. The system according to claim 1 , wherein the at least one processor is further configured to display the signal strength of the at least one network device. 7. The system according to claim 1 , wherein the at least one processor is further configured to update the map periodically. 8. The system according to claim 1 , wherein the at least one processor is further configured to update the map in response to input requesting an update. 9. The system according to claim 1 , wherein the at least one network data packet includes information descriptive of connection strength between the at least one network device and one or more network devices neighboring the at least one network device. 10.
